§ 33-901 — Lien for furnishing labor or machinery upon agricultural land

Arizona·Title 33 Arizona Revised Statutes·Ch. 7 LIENS·Art. 1 Farm Services Lien
A person who labors or furnishes labor or machinery or equipment in improving and preparing agricultural lands for planting crops, and to whom wages or monies are due and owing therefor, shall have a lien upon the crops produced on such lands for all unpaid amounts.
